Notes: Near Fine in glossy pictorial wraps featuring wraparound detail of Joe Shannon's 1997 painting, "Merrycan: A Dance Life (Human Affection)" to the covers. SIGNED by the artist at title page to friend and fellow artist, R.J. Kitaj and his son, Max: "For Kitaj and Max with love and respect. Affection, Joe". Catalog published in conjunction with an exhibition of Joe Shannon's artwork held at the Maryland Art Place in Baltimore, Maryland, October 2 to November 8, 1997. Clean, tightly bound and unmarked throughout. 8 1/2" x 11" unpaginated, replete with full-color, full-page illustrations of eleven of Shannon's large-scale paintings. Includes an introduction by MAP Executive Director Jack Rasmussen and an essay by Curator Lee Fleming. An excellent association copy.
